This PR makes the isURL function first verify that the input (self) is an object. This should make the benchmarking time much faster for non-urls, as shown in #52672

I think the commit message is wrong (likely adding one check will decrease performance rather than improve it, but in any case it's likely not measurable anyway). I suppose adding this check would help avoid having non-object being accepted as URLs (if someone mutates enough built-in prototypes, literals could be detected as URLs by this util), but if that's a use-case we want to support, we should have a test for that.
